Fujifilm F750EXR vs Panasonic ZS10 Key Specs

Fujifilm F750EXR
(Full Review)
  • 16MP - 1/2" Sensor
  • 3" Fixed Display
  • ISO 100 - 3200 (Boost to 12800)
  • Sensor-shift Image Stabilization
  • 1920 x 1080 video
  • 25-500mm (F3.5-5.3) lens
  • 234g - 105 x 63 x 36mm
  • Revealed January 2012
Panasonic ZS10
(Full Review)
  • 14MP - 1/2.3" Sensor
  • 3" Fixed Display
  • ISO 80 - 6400
  • Optical Image Stabilization
  • 1920 x 1080 video
  • 24-384mm (F3.3-5.9) lens
  • 219g - 105 x 58 x 33mm
  • Launched January 2011
  • Also referred to as Lumix DMC-TZ20 / Lumix DMC-TZ22

Fujifilm F750EXR vs Panasonic ZS10 Physical Comparison

For anybody who is intending to travel with your camera, you'll have to factor in its weight and dimensions. The Fujifilm F750EXR comes with exterior measurements of 105mm x 63mm x 36mm (4.1" x 2.5" x 1.4") having a weight of 234 grams (0.52 lbs) and the Panasonic ZS10 has dimensions of 105mm x 58mm x 33mm (4.1" x 2.3" x 1.3") having a weight of 219 grams (0.48 lbs).

Fujifilm F750EXR vs Panasonic ZS10 Sensor Comparison

Sometimes, it's difficult to imagine the contrast in sensor dimensions simply by viewing specs. The picture here will offer you a much better sense of the sensor sizing in the Fujifilm F750EXR and ZS10.

All in all, both of the cameras come with different resolutions and different sensor dimensions. The Fujifilm F750EXR having a larger sensor is going to make shooting bokeh less difficult and the Fujifilm F750EXR will render more detail with its extra 2 Megapixels. Greater resolution will help you crop pics a good deal more aggressively. The younger Fujifilm F750EXR provides an advantage when it comes to sensor tech.
